How Aveda Institute-Tucson Compares

Aveda Institute-Tucson retains 80% of its full-time students — meaningfully higher than the trade-college median. High retention generally tracks with engaged faculty, well-paced programs, and strong advising; expect those characteristics here.

Understanding Academic Quality Metrics

Student-Faculty Ratio: A ratio of 18:1 means there are approximately 18 students for every faculty member. This moderate ratio balances personalized attention with institutional capacity.

Retention Rates: These show the percentage of students who return for their second year. Higher retention rates typically indicate student satisfaction, academic support, and program quality.

How Intensively Do Students Study at Aveda Institute-Tucson?

Student Enrollment Intensity

The Full-Time Equivalent (FTE) ratio shows the average course load intensity. An FTE ratio of 1.0 means all students attend full-time, while lower values indicate more part-time enrollment.

93.3%
FTE Ratio
Intensity LevelHigh

Most students maintain full-time or near-full-time course loads, balancing academics with limited outside commitments.
